Current host bridge validation in cxl-topology.sh assumes that the
decoder enumeration is in order and therefore the port numbers can
be used as a sorting key. With delayed port enumeration, this
assumption is no longer true. Change the sorting to by number
of children ports for each host bridge as the test code expects
the first 2 host bridges to have 2 children and the third to only
have 1.

diff --git a/test/cxl-topology.sh b/test/cxl-topology.sh
index 90b9c98273db..41d6f052394d 100644
--- a/test/cxl-topology.sh
+++ b/test/cxl-topology.sh
@@ -37,15 +37,16 @@ root=$(jq -r ".[] | .bus" <<< $json)
# validate 2 or 3 host bridges under a root port
-port_sort="sort_by(.port | .[4:] | tonumber)"
json=$($CXL list -b cxl_test -BP)
count=$(jq ".[] | .[\"ports:$root\"] | length" <<< $json)
((count == 2)) || ((count == 3)) || err "$LINENO"
bridges=$count
-bridge[0]=$(jq -r ".[] | .[\"ports:$root\"] | $port_sort | .[0].port" <<< $json)
-bridge[1]=$(jq -r ".[] | .[\"ports:$root\"] | $port_sort | .[1].port" <<< $json)
-((bridges > 2)) && bridge[2]=$(jq -r ".[] | .[\"ports:$root\"] | $port_sort | .[2].port" <<< $json)
+bridge[0]=$(jq -r --arg key "$root" '.[] | select(has("ports:" + $key)) | .["ports:" + $key] | map({full: ., length: (.["ports:" + .port] | length)}) | sort_by(-.length) | map(.full) | .[0].port' <<< "$json")
+
+bridge[1]=$(jq -r --arg key "$root" '.[] | select(has("ports:" + $key)) | .["ports:" + $key] | map({full: ., length: (.["ports:" + .port] | length)}) | sort_by(-.length) | map(.full) | .[1].port' <<< "$json")
+
+((bridges > 2)) && bridge[2]=$(jq -r --arg key "$root" '.[] | select(has("ports:" + $key)) | .["ports:" + $key] | map({full: ., length: (.["ports:" + .port] | length)}) | sort_by(-.length) | map(.full) | .[2].port' <<< "$json")
# validate root ports per host bridge
check_host_bridge()
@@ -64,6 +65,7 @@ json=$($CXL list -b cxl_test -P -p ${bridge[0]})
count=$(jq ".[] | .[\"ports:${bridge[0]}\"] | length" <<< $json)
((count == 2)) || err "$LINENO"
+port_sort="sort_by(.port | .[4:] | tonumber)"
switch[0]=$(jq -r ".[] | .[\"ports:${bridge[0]}\"] | $port_sort | .[0].host" <<< $json)
switch[1]=$(jq -r ".[] | .[\"ports:${bridge[0]}\"] | $port_sort | .[1].host" <<< $json)

The jq filtering looks reasonable, but the long lines are definitely a
bit unsightly, not to mention hard to follow/edit in the future.
How about this incremental patch (It passes the test for me with the
delayed port enumeration series):

diff --git a/test/cxl-topology.sh b/test/cxl-topology.sh
index f4ba7374..b68cb8b2 100644
--- a/test/cxl-topology.sh
+++ b/test/cxl-topology.sh
@@ -42,11 +42,32 @@ count=$(jq ".[] | .[\"ports:$root\"] | length" <<< $json)
((count == 2)) || ((count == 3)) || err "$LINENO"
bridges=$count
-bridge[0]=$(jq -r --arg key "$root" '.[] | select(has("ports:" + $key)) | .["ports:" + $key] | map({full: ., length: (.["ports:" + .port] | length)}) | sort_by(-.length) | map(.full) | .[0].port' <<< "$json")
+bridge_filter()
+{
+ local br_num="$1"
-bridge[1]=$(jq -r --arg key "$root" '.[] | select(has("ports:" + $key)) | .["ports:" + $key] | map({full: ., length: (.["ports:" + .port] | length)}) | sort_by(-.length) | map(.full) | .[1].port' <<< "$json")
+ jq -r \
+ --arg key "$root" \
+ --argjson br_num "$br_num" \
+ '.[] |
+ select(has("ports:" + $key)) |
+ .["ports:" + $key] |
+ map(
+ {
+ full: .,
+ length: (.["ports:" + .port] | length)
+ }
+ ) |
+ sort_by(-.length) |
+ map(.full) |
+ .[$br_num].port'
+}
-((bridges > 2)) && bridge[2]=$(jq -r --arg key "$root" '.[] | select(has("ports:" + $key)) | .["ports:" + $key] | map({full: ., length: (.["ports:" + .port] | length)}) | sort_by(-.length) | map(.full) | .[2].port' <<< "$json")
+# $count has already been sanitized for acceptable values, so
+# just collect $count bridges here.
+for i in $(seq 0 $((count - 1))); do
+ bridge[$i]="$(bridge_filter "$i" <<< "$json")"
+done
# validate root ports per host bridge
check_host_bridge()
